§ 25335. — 25335. (Added by Stats. 2006, Ch. 638, Sec. 2.)

California·Code PRC Public Resources Code - PRC·Div. 15. DIVISION 15. ENERGY CONSERVATION AND DEVELOPMENT·Ch. 4.3. CHAPTER 4.3. Designation of Transmission Corridors
(a)Within 45 days of receipt of the application or motion for designation, the commission shall commence public informational hearings in the county or counties where the proposed transmission corridor zone would be located.
(b)The purpose of the hearings shall be to do all of the following:
(1)Provide information about the proposed transmission corridor zone so that the public and interested agencies have a clear understanding of what is being proposed.
(2)Explain the relationship of the proposed transmission corridor zone to the commission’s strategic plan for the state’s electric transmission grid, as set forth in the most recent integrated energy policy report adopted pursuant to Chapter 4 (commencing with Section 25300).
